Subject: Re: [PATCH v2 1/2] dmaengine: idxd: Set wq state to disabled in idxd_wq_disable_cleanup()

On 9/28/2022 8:48 AM, Jerry Snitselaar wrote:
> If we are calling idxd_wq_disable_cleanup(), the workqueue should be
> in a disabled state. So set the workqueue state to IDXD_WQ_DISABLED so
> that the state reflects that. Currently if there is a device failure,
> and a software reset is attempted the workqueues will not be
> re-enabled due to idxd_wq_enable() seeing that state as already being
> IDXD_WQ_ENABLED.

> diff --git a/drivers/dma/idxd/device.c b/drivers/dma/idxd/device.c
> index 5a8cc52c1abf..31911e255ac1 100644
> --- a/drivers/dma/idxd/device.c
> +++ b/drivers/dma/idxd/device.c
> @@ -258,7 +258,6 @@ void idxd_wq_reset(struct idxd_wq *wq)
> operand = BIT(wq->id % 16) | ((wq->id / 16) << 16);
> idxd_cmd_exec(idxd, IDXD_CMD_RESET_WQ, operand, NULL);
> idxd_wq_disable_cleanup(wq);
> - wq->state = IDXD_WQ_DISABLED;
> }
>
> int idxd_wq_map_portal(struct idxd_wq *wq)
> @@ -378,6 +377,7 @@ static void idxd_wq_disable_cleanup(struct idxd_wq *wq)
> struct idxd_device *idxd = wq->idxd;
>
> lockdep_assert_held(&wq->wq_lock);
> + wq->state = IDXD_WQ_DISABLED;
> memset(wq->wqcfg, 0, idxd->wqcfg_size);
> wq->type = IDXD_WQT_NONE;
> wq->threshold = 0;
